2-part polyurethane grout for continuous embedded tracks with medium axle loads
Sika® Icosit® KC 340/45 is a flexible 2-part polyurethane polymer resin grout that can be applied manually or by machine. It is designed as a vibration absorbing, load-bearing, flexible grout for fixing grooved or T–rails onto concrete slabs, steel bridge decks and tunnel invert slabs. Particularly suitable for embedded (floating) rail designs.

Usage
As a noise and vibration reducing grout for continuous embedded grooved or T–rails and road crossing applications.
Advantages
- Medium axle loads and standard deflection.
- Noise and vibration suppression.
- More uniform load distribution into substructure.
- Watertight undersealing.
- Flexible, elastic (shore A 55).
- Damping, compressible.
- Good electrical insulation against stray currents.
- Excellent adhesion on various substrates.
- Levels out tolerances.
- Suitable as a powerful, shear-resistant adhesive.
- Absorbs dynamic stresses and prolongs the life of concrete substructure.
- Insensitive to moisture.
- Long durability, less maintenance.

Technical Information
Shore A Hardness
55 ± 5 (after 28 days)
Shore hardness assists with material identification and assessing the curing progress on site.
Compressive stiffness
Load-Deflection Diagram*

Static stiffness determined according to DIN 45673-1.
Test specimen dimensions: 1,000 x 180 x 25 mm
(pure material value measured without rail)
Preload: 1,000 N
Testing speed: 2 kN/s
Maximum load: 50 kN
Bedding figure kstat = ~102 [(kN/mm)/m] (±10 %)*, determined as per the secant method between 8 and 32 kN.
*Deviation of the bedding figure and the curve are ±10%.
Electrical Resistivity
~2.85 x 109 Ωm | (DIN VDE 0100-610 and DIN IEC 93) |
Service Temperature
-40 °C minimum / +80 °C maximum
short term up to +150 °C
Chemical Resistance
Long-term Resistant Against:
- Water
- Most detergents
- Sea water
Temporary Resistant Against:
- Mineral oils, diesel fuel
Short-term or No Resistance Against:
- Organic solvents (ester, ketone, aromates) and alcohol
- Concentrated acids and lyes
Contact Sika® Technical Services for specific information.

Application Information
Mixing Ratio
Part A : Part B = 100 : 10 (parts by weight)
Layer Thickness
Minimum: 15 mm
Maximum: 60 mm
Product Temperature
Condition product parts before application preferably at ~+15 °C to assist with flow and curing speed
Ambient Air Temperature
+5 °C min. / +35 °C max.
Relative Air Humidity
90 % max.
Substrate Temperature
+5 °C min. / +35 °C max.
Substrate Moisture Content
Dry to matt damp
Pot Life
~10 minutes at +20 °C
After this time, the mixture becomes unuseable.
Higher temperatures will shorten potlife.
Curing Time
Tack-free | ~2 hours at +20 °C | Traffickable | ~24 hours at +20 °C |
Curing Rate
Shore A | Curing Temperature | Curing Time | 5 °C | 23 °C | 35 °C | 2 h | - | ~15 | ~20 | 4 h | - | ~25 | ~30 | 7 h | ~10 | ~30 | ~45 | 1 d | ~30 | ~40 | ~45 | 3 d | ~40 | ~50 | ~55 | 7 d | ~45 | ~55 | ~55 | 14 d | ~45 | ~55 | ~55 |
Waiting Time / Overcoating
On primer or coating at +20 °C
| Minimum | Maximum | Icosit® KC 330 Primer | 1 hour | 3 days | Sika® Primer-115 | 0.5 hour | 3 days | SikaCor®-299 Airless | 24 hours | 7 days | Sikadur®-32 + | 24 hours | 7 days |
